That had actually not held true, prior to the First World War, when the bulk of domestic automobile manufacturers instantly renewed their supplier franchise business at the end of the schedule year. Automatic renewal paid for a particular degree of business safety and security especially for low volume distributors. Nevertheless, franchise business revival warranties like that had all however vanished by 1925 as vehicle manufacturers consistently ended their least lucrative outlets (kollective).


Such callous treatments just softened after the 2nd World War when some residential car manufacturers started to prolong the size of franchise business contracts from one to 5 years. Carmakers might have still reserved the right to terminate agreements at will; nevertheless, lots of franchise business contracts, beginning in the 1950s, consisted of a new provision intended straight at one more just as annoying trouble particularly securing dealer sequence.

One continual resource of irritability in between dealers and automobile producers concerned the duty distributors must be playing in their firm's decision-making process. During the very first half of the 20th century, myriads of accountants and program directors had rubber-stamped nearly all choices authorized by their individual Boards of Directors. These program heads, with the solid support of their particular boards, believed that they recognized what was finest for their associates.


The brand-new, busy global market postured a broad variety of phenomenal brand-new economic and monetary challenges never visualized by Detroit's highly traditional leading management before. Specifically, the numerous company dilemmas that developed at the time of the Millennium would certainly have been much much less extreme had Detroit's Big 3 adopted an extra aggressive company stance when they had the opportunity to do simply that in the 1970s and 1980s.


Essentially, Detroit's Big 3 declined to acquiesce to their expanding needs by their lots of electrical outlets for higher autonomy and more input on the company decision-making process itself - https://www.easel.ly/browserEasel/14590126. Cars and truck dealers give an array of services connected to the acquiring and marketing of cars and trucks. One of their main functions is to act as intermediaries (or intermediaries) in between auto producers and customers, getting automobiles directly from the producer and afterwards marketing them to consumers at a markup. Furthermore, they commonly provide financing alternatives for purchasers and will certainly help with the trade-in or sale of a consumer's old automobile.
